This is the greatest proof of how distracted Elon and Tesla are. Before January 2025, they released new #TeslaFSD software every week or so. After January, starting with v13.2.8, there wasn't another release for almost 3 months. We are on v13.2.9 for two months and counting.

"In more than 45% of the crashes, the Tesla struck another vehicle or obstacle with adequate time for an attentive driver to respond or mitigate the crash." It's how they have been able to sell the feature that is hurting the brand. It's not full self driving. Period. www.yahoo.com/news/tesla-h...
